Community overview
DataDotOrg, also known as data.org, is an organization focused on leveraging data and artificial intelligence (AI) to address global challenges. The organization aims to democratize data for social good and was founded with the vision of enabling individuals and organizations to utilize data effectively. It operates as a platform for partnerships and collaboration among various stakeholders in the data ecosystem.
Community focus
DataDotOrg invests in initiatives that enhance the capacity of social impact organizations to use data and AI. Their focus includes various sectors such as public health, economic empowerment, and environmental sustainability. They provide resources, tools, and funding to support organizations in utilizing data for social impact, particularly in underserved communities.

Events and activity
DataDotOrg hosts and participates in various events, including the Global Showcase for the PETs for Public Health Challenge, scheduled for November 13-15, 2024, in Cambridge, MA, and virtually. They also conduct workshops and presentations to share knowledge and resources within the data community.
